One thing I did do as a temporary measure was to connect a wire to the spade terminal on the starter motor (there are only two connections on the starter one is heavy cable connected by a nut and the other is a spade connection) the other end of the wire I covered with insulating tape. If I ever got stuck and couldn’t start the engine and could here a clicking noise I would leave the ignition switched on and removed the insulating tape from my extra wire and touched the + terminal on the battery and it would start.
